Factors of 6120

Factors are the mirror image of multiples: they divide into 6120 exactly, rather than being built from it. The factors of 6120 are 1, 2, 3, 4, 5, 6, 8, 9, 10, 12, 15, 17, 18, 20, 24, 30, 34, 36, 40, 45, 51, 60, 68, 72, 85, 90, 102, 120, 136, 153, 170, 180, 204, 255, 306, 340, 360, 408, 510, 612, 680, 765, 1020, 1224, 1530, 2040, 3060, 6120.

Written as pairs: 1 × 6120, 2 × 3060, 3 × 2040, 4 × 1530, 5 × 1224, 6 × 1020, 8 × 765, 9 × 680, 10 × 612, 12 × 510, 15 × 408, 17 × 360, 18 × 340, 20 × 306, 24 × 255, 30 × 204, 34 × 180, 36 × 170, 40 × 153, 45 × 136, 51 × 120, 60 × 102, 68 × 90, 72 × 85.

Broken all the way down into primes, 6120 = 2³ × 3² × 5 × 17.

How to find the multiples of 6120

Start at 6120 and keep adding 6120. That gives 6120, 12240, 18360, 24480, 30600, and the pattern continues for as long as you want to go. Multiplying is simply a shortcut for the same thing: 6120 × 7 = 42,840 saves you counting seven hops one at a time.

Patterns in the multiples of 6120

Because 6120 is even, every one of its multiples is even too — you will never find an odd number in this table.
